Handover — LiftSim Dispatcher

Welcome aboard. LiftSim models elevator dispatch for the Torvane Tower contract. The core loop lives in `dispatch/engine`, with car-assignment heuristics in `heuristics/`. Scenario files are YAML under `scenarios/` — run them with `liftsim replay`. Nightly regression compares wait-time percentiles against the golden set; failures land in the team channel. Config secrets sit in the sealed store. If you ever need to reopen the sealed store, enter the recovery passphrase below.

strongbox words: druiel-frador-brieth-druys-fenys-zorwyn-zorael

Hi team,

Before I hand off the 3.2 release, please note the humidity sensor drift reported on Verdana controllers in the Elmbrook trial site. Drift exceeds 4% after roughly ten days of continuous operation; firmware 3.2.1 adds an automatic recalibration cycle every 72 hours. Support should advise growers to install 3.2.1 and trigger a manual recalibration once. The hotfix bundle must be verified before distribution, so I'm including the signing key used for the 3.2.1 packages below.

release key, fahof-yagap: bky3_m5d

Cut-over done. The Ledgerline orders table is now partitioned by month; old monolithic table renamed and kept read-only for 30 days. Backfill completed at 02:10, row counts match. Watch for slow queries that skip the partition key — kill and report them. Rollback script is in the runbook. The partition-maintenance job now runs nightly with the settings shown below.

settings of tagug-fajof:
[zorwyn]
host = zorwyn.nelvrosys.corp
user = zorwyn_svc
database = zorwyn_prod

Adds a nightly reindex job for Quillmark search. The old full rebuild blocked writes for ~40 minutes; this version walks the corpus in segments and swaps the alias atomically at the end. Failures leave the old index live, so it's safe to retry. Reviewer focus: the segment iterator in reindex_runner and the alias swap logic. Throughput is governed by the constants that follow.

tuning table, kawep-tawif:
CAPS = {
    "olidor": 80,
    "belion": 7,
    "quenys": 225,
    "druox": 839,
    "fraath": 482,
}